What Key Features Make a Bike Light Suitable for Endurance Races?

When selecting the best bike light for endurance races, several key features are essential to ensure safety and performance.

  • Brightness Level: A bike light with a high lumen output is crucial for endurance races, especially in low-light conditions. Look for lights that offer adjustable brightness settings to maximize battery life while providing adequate illumination on dark trails.
  • Battery Life: Endurance races can last for several hours, making a long-lasting battery vital. Choose lights that have a runtime that exceeds the duration of your race, and consider those with rechargeable batteries for convenience and sustainability.
  • Durability and Weather Resistance: Bike lights should be built to withstand rough conditions, including rain and mud. Features like an IPX rating for water resistance and rugged construction materials will ensure the light remains functional in adverse weather conditions.
  • Mounting Options: A good bike light should have versatile mounting options to securely attach to your bike, helmet, or body. Look for lights that offer easy installation and removal, allowing for quick adjustments during the race.
  • Visibility Features: Beyond just illumination, look for lights with additional visibility features, such as side visibility or strobe modes. These enhancements improve your visibility to other riders and vehicles, increasing overall safety on the course.
  • Weight: In endurance racing, every gram counts, so a lightweight bike light is preferable. A compact design will not only reduce the overall weight of your bike setup but also minimize any potential drag during the race.
  • Smart Technology: Some modern bike lights come equipped with smart features like automatic brightness adjustment based on ambient light or connectivity with GPS systems. These features can optimize performance and enhance the user experience during long rides.

How Should You Mount and Position Bike Lights for Optimal Performance?

For optimal performance in endurance races, the mounting and positioning of bike lights are crucial.

  • Handlebar Mounting: Positioning a light on the handlebars ensures it illuminates the road ahead effectively.
  • Helmet Mounting: A helmet-mounted light provides directional lighting, allowing the rider to see where they look.
  • Visibility Lights: These lights should be attached to the rear of the bike or helmet to enhance visibility to other cyclists and vehicles.
  • Adjustable Angles: Using lights with adjustable angles allows for better targeting of the light beam according to terrain changes.
  • Blinking vs Steady Modes: Understanding when to use blinking versus steady light modes can increase visibility and conserve battery life.

Handlebar mounting is a common choice because it offers a stable platform for the light, helping to illuminate the path directly in front of the cyclist. This positioning is ideal for navigating uneven terrain, as it casts a wider beam where the rider is focused.

Helmet mounting allows for greater control over the light’s direction, which is particularly useful in endurance races where the rider needs to look around for obstacles or changes in the trail. This type of mounting can also help in situations where the terrain becomes unpredictable.

Visibility lights are essential for safety, especially in endurance races that may extend into dusk or night conditions. These lights should be attached to the back of the bike or on the helmet to alert others to the cyclist’s presence, significantly reducing the risk of accidents.

Using lights with adjustable angles can help cyclists adapt to various riding conditions, ensuring that the light beam is directed where it is most needed, whether on flat roads or during climbs. This flexibility can enhance both safety and performance during long-distance rides.

Choosing between blinking and steady modes is important for endurance racing; blinking modes can increase visibility during the day and conserve battery life, while steady modes are ideal for night riding to provide consistent illumination of the path ahead.
